Transaction 11bfc576d310536850932a19605b018f371bb52fe4e0bdf2b788853d8197d459
1 Input
2 Outputs
- 11bfc576d310536850932a19605b018f371bb52fe4e0bdf2b788853d8197d459:0
- 11bfc576d310536850932a19605b018f371bb52fe4e0bdf2b788853d8197d459:1
value 70000000
address 1EYFJ6tNTfjVwuxEutTJLQudkF8skZrtQi
value 929990000
address 18sMosCQGiVFAcFqh6YY35mA5ru7NQA5sL